Nyquist plot reflects battery state-of-health
Spectro Modular line expansion will also be sold as an off-the-shelf product to academia and research labs. This is a timely product as scientists explore new methods to test batteries deploying electrochemical impedance spectroscopy (EIS). The Modular promises to fill this niche market at a fraction of cost to many competitive products.
With a golden sample, the Modular will also serve as a sorting tool by setting tolerance envelopes. Several envelops are possible by entering percentage of standard deviation. Anomalies hint to deficiencies, such as dendrite growth that could compromise battery safety. The Nyquist plot will be made visible on a host computer. Short test times may entice the use of the Modular in cell manufacturing and QA assurance.
Typical Applications
Spectro Modular opens new markets outside automotive with configurable software for:
- Research Labs: Evaluates cathode and anode materials with additives.
- Manufacturing: Checks consistency between battery batches.
- Quality Control: Verifies incoming batteries and warranty claims.
- Environmental: Tests behavior under extreme temperatures and SoC.
- Stress Test: Observes capacity-loss with abusive load conditions.
- Longevity: Tests cycling-induced changes under diverse conditions.
- Integrity: Detects dendrites, lithium plating and mechanical anomalies.
- Second Life: Verifies batteries for reuse.
The Spectro Modular also checks non-battery based substances, such as liquids. The lab application includes host software with last mile of choice in the form of probes and custom battery adapters.
